Preparation
- Preheat your oven to 180 °C (356 °F). Grease or line a deep baking sheet with parchment paper.
- In a mixing bowl, cream the butter, sugar, and vanilla sugar until light and fluffy. Add the e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ition.
- Combine the flour and baking powder, then gradually mix into the batter along with the 120 ml of milk until smooth.
- Spread about two-thirds of the batter onto the prepared baking sheet.
- In a separate bowl, mix the remaining batter with cocoa and 2 tbsp of milk. Drop spoonfuls over the light batter and swirl gently with a fork to create a marbled effect.
- Distribute the sour cherries evenly over the batter and press them in slightly.
Baking
- Bake for about 30 minutes, then let it cool completely on a wire rack.
Making the cream
- Cook the vanilla pudding with 750 ml of milk and 80 g of sugar according to package instructions. Cover with plastic wrap to prevent a skin from forming and let it cool.
- In another bowl, whip the soft butter until creamy, then gradually incorporate the cooled pudding tablespoon by tablespoon.
- Spread the cream evenly over the cooled cake and chill in the refrigerator for about 30 minutes.
Making the glaze
- Melt the chocolate, heavy cream, and butter together until smooth.
- Pour the glaze over the cream layer and create the classic wavy pattern with a fork.
- Ensure to chill well before slicing for a clean cut.
